Roasted Bass with Anchovy Tomato Sauce

Daisy is amazed at Ken’s deftness in the kitchen and is surprised that his special ingredient is anchovies. He explains how the fish enhances the flavors of the garlic and tomatoes.
Prep Time 15 minutes
Cook Time 25 minutes
Servings: 4
Course: Main Course
Cuisine: Mediterranean
Calories: 320

Ingredients
  

  • 1 1/2 pounds bass fillets
  • 2 tablespoons extra virgin olive oil
  • 2 tablespoons unsalted butter
  • Kosher or sea salt to taste
  • Freshly ground black pepper to taste
  • 1/4 cup onion diced
  • 1 tablespoon garlic minced
  • 1 tablespoon capers drained
  • 4 ea anchovy fillets
  • 15 oz crushed tomatoes
  • 1 teaspoon fresh lemon juice plus lemon slices for garnish
  • Fresh parsley for garnish

Method
 

  1. Clean and prepare the fish fillets if needed.
  2. Preheat the oven to 400°F (200°C).
  3. Heat the olive oil and butter over medium-high heat in a large skillet. Add the fish.
  4. Season lightly with salt and pepper. Brown on one side, then turn and brown the other side.
  5. Remove the fish from the pan and place it on an oven-safe plate or baking dish. Transfer to the oven.
  6. Bake until cooked through, about 5 to 10 minutes depending on the thickness of the fillets.
  7. Reduce the stovetop heat to medium. Add the onion and cook until soft.
  8. Add the garlic, capers, and anchovies. Cook, stirring regularly, until the anchovies break up, about 5 minutes.
  9. Add the crushed tomatoes and 1 teaspoon lemon juice. Turn the heat to high and bring to a boil, stirring regularly. Cook until the tomato sauce thickens.
  10. Return the fish to the pan and turn to coat with the sauce.
  11. Garnish with fresh parsley and lemon slices.
